One important factor to take into account is the type of loudspeakers being used. Different loudspeakers have distinct features that impact audio clarity. For instance, line array speakers are often preferred in spacious venues because they can project sound over extended ranges while preserving fidelity. These speakers are designed to work together, allowing sound to arrive at every area of the space uniformly. Additionally, bass speakers can be strategically placed to boost low-frequency output, making the audio experience more immersive. Selecting the appropriate mix of loudspeakers is essential for achieving the best sound clarity.

Another important aspect is the arrangement of the speakers. The placement should be based on the spectators' configuration and the location's acoustics. For example, speakers should be positioned at an suitable elevation and tilt to ensure that sound waves hit the spectators without distortion. It is also crucial to steer clear of placing speakers too near to barriers or edges, as this can cause unwanted echoes and diminish sound clarity. A well-thought-out arrangement can help reduce audio problems and create a more enjoyable auditory encounter.
